Main duties include:
• Loading and securing of all goods at the depot.
• Ensuring all documentation is correct prior to departing from depot.
• Delivering the goods in first class condition to the agreed location.
• Ensuring the appropriate delivery documentation is signed.
• Collecting and documenting all product returns
• Maintenance of the lorry (including vehicle hygiene plus daily water/oil/fuel checks),
• Cage control and accountability.
The role involves manual handling, specifically pushing, pulling and lifting heavy loads.
What You’ll Need to Succeed:
Essential Criteria:
• Hold a valid, in date current Category C licence
• Possess a valid, in date Driver Qualification Card (CPC up to date)
• Possess a Digital Tachograph Card
• Have a good geographical knowledge of the Dublin and surrounding areas.
• Able to deliver outstanding Customer Service
• Proficiency in spoken and written English is required.
Desirable Criteria:
• Relevant Class 2 driving experience
• Multi-drop delivery/collection experience
• A good knowledge of vehicle refrigeration
• A good knowledge of tail lift operation
• Able to demonstrate an understanding of good manual handling procedures
• Knowledge of and ability to comply with EU Drivers’ Hours Regulations, tachograph legislation and Irish working time legislation applicable to road transport workers.
